West Bloomfield Township, MI Local Guide

Cheapest Available West Bloomfield Township Apartments for Rent and Nearby

 

The cheapest available apartment rental in West Bloomfield Township, MI is a 1 Bed unit found at Adams Lake Apartments in the Forestbrook neighborhood priced from $750. Huron Place in the Woodward neighborhood has the second lowest priced unit, which is a Studio apartment currently listed from $899. Here is today’s list of the most affordable West Bloomfield Township apartments for rent:

Frequently Asked Questions about West Bloomfield Township

What type of rentals are currently available in West Bloomfield Township?

There are currently 49 Apartments for Rent in West Bloomfield Township, MI with pricing that ranges from $550 to $4,931. There are also 13 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in West Bloomfield Township ranging from $1,600 to $7,000.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in West Bloomfield Township?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in West Bloomfield Township ranges from $1,600 to $7,000 with an average monthly rent of $3,230.

How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in West Bloomfield Township?

For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in West Bloomfield Township range from $1,450 to $4,931,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,820 to $4,500.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$3,800 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$3,600.
